Main Path (Four Towers)
A focused co-op run — clearing the four towers (Red, Green, Yellow, Blue) and the Big Goodbye finale — is a weekend's worth of play for most groups. Because it's a talky co-op game, sessions are as long as your group wants to hang out; there's no forced grind.
The 100% True Ending
The 100% true ending requires the post-game seven purple challenges in the east-ridge area (reachable via the Green Tower chairlift). That adds a meaningful chunk on top of the main path — figure notably longer than a single playthrough, since the purple challenges are the hardest content. See purple challenges.
What Changes the Length
- Exploration — radio stations and shiny detours add time.
- Puzzle difficulty — the blue tower and purple challenges slow groups down.
- Group size — bigger groups (up to 12) can split tasks or get chaotic.
